A 31-year-old member asked:

Nicu said to use apnea monitor from discharge to 6 month old. do i need to leave him on it while i am in the room?

Yes: Generally, you want to keep it on your child continuously, mostly to make him get used to the pads and wires. The only time you should take it off should be during baths.
